City Introduction

Ústí nad Labem is a city in the northern Czech Republic, located on the banks of the Elbe. It was known as a royal city from 1249, and later in the same century King Ottokar II invited German settlers to develop the city. Over time, Ústí nad Labem was repeatedly destroyed by fires, wars and sieges, and in 1830 there were 1,400 people living here. However, industrialization, settlements and a function as a traffic hub caused the city to boom in the following century.

Today, Ústí nad Labem is characterized by a modern cityscape around the central square, Mírové náměstí. From here you can take a stroll through the city’s streets, where you can, for example, go to Kostelní náměstí, where the Church of the Assumption of Mary is located. The church was originally built in the 1300s-1400s, but it was rebuilt in late Gothic style in the 1880s. The church is known for its leaning tower, which was the result of a bombardment during World War II.

In the center you can also see the beautiful baroque church, Kostel svatého Vojtěcha, which was constructed 1715-1730 as a Dominican monastery church. In the western part of the city center is the square Lidické náměstí, where you can see Ústí nad Labem’s modern town hall at one end and the city’s beautiful neo-baroque theater, which was built in 1908-1909 according to the elegant design of the Viennese architect Alexander Graf.

Next to the theater you can visit the Ústí nad Labem city museum, which is housed in a beautiful former school building that also served as the town council’s meeting hall. In the museum you can see some fine cultural and natural history collections from the city and the area, and in the museum, you can notice the Imperial Hall, which was decorated for Emperor Franz Joseph I’s visit to the city in 1917. If you want to get out of the city center, it is obvious to choose the castle ruin Hrad Střekov for a tour. It has been on a cliff top along the Elbe since the 14th century.
